Four of Swords
Upright: rest, restoration, contemplation, recuperation
Reversed: restlessness, burnout, lack of progress
Seven of Pentacles
Upright: long-term view, sustainable results, perseverance
Reversed: lack of long-term vision, impatience, no investment
All Upright
When all three cards are upright, they signify a period of joyful growth and self-reflection. The Sun brings happiness and success, encouraging you to embrace your vitality and creativity. The Four of Swords suggests taking a necessary break to rest and recharge, allowing insights to surface. With the Seven of Pentacles, the time spent in reflection will prove valuable, as it leads to fruitful results in your endeavors.

Four of Swords Reversed
The Four of Swords reversed suggests a struggle with restlessness or burnout, indicating that you may be avoiding necessary downtime. This card warns against pushing yourself too hard without taking time to recuperate. It's vital to pause and reflect, even if it feels uncomfortable.
Seven of Pentacles Reversed
The Seven of Pentacles reversed can point to frustration with slow progress or a sense of impatience regarding your efforts. You may feel disillusioned with the results of your hard work, leading to doubts about the path you’re on. This card encourages you to reassess your goals and consider whether your efforts align with your true desires.
